The Editor

This is the area where the sketch or model is produced and dimensioned at full scale.

The editor is of infinite size, stretching or shrinking to fit the sketch or model when using the Zoom All tool.

The foreground and background color of the editor can be changed using Preferences > Colors, described above.

2D Objects which are drawn in the editor are referred to as sketch objects (or geometry) or curves.

3D Objects which are drawn in the editor are referred to as solids.

Anything detailing the sketch or solid such as dimensioning, leader arrows, hatch patterns etc, is referred to as annotation.

In the illustration below, the editor is shown with the 2D/3D toolbar to the left. The editor contains both sketch objects, annotations and a solid object which has been modeled from the sketch objects.
